Naming types of energy

LANGUAGE
ScienceEnergy|Ages 7—9|ID: mt_akBotspaf2

Name and use vocabulary for types of energy and energy transfer — kinetic energy, potential energy, heat energy, light energy, sound energy, electrical energy, chemical energy, stored energy, energy transfer, energy transformation — and describe energy changes in familiar situations using these terms

Mastery Evidence

  • Name the type of energy stored in a battery, a stretched spring, and a moving ball
  • Use 'energy transfer' or 'energy transformation' to describe what happens in a simple device such as a torch or a toaster
  • Distinguish between 'stored energy' and 'transferred energy' with a correct example of each

Assessment Prompt

“If [child] stretches a rubber band and lets it go, can they name what type of energy it had when stretched — and what it changed into?”
